DISAGREEMENT WITH MR BIRRELL. LONDON/December 30.

The Pall Mall Gazette states that Sir

lAntony MacDonnell has tendered his jfesignation as Under-secretary for Ireland, .which the Cabinet has refused to accept, as the Ministry wishes him to -attempt the construction, of a new scheme of .tion.It has transpired that Sir Antony idisagrees with the Irish Secretary (Mr BirV rell) over the details of the' Irish Uni^ersdty "Biljj and that; in -consequence, Mr •Birrell is proceeding unaided with the elaboration <>f the measure, which will be fubauitted at the ensuing session of 3?ai*i Jiame.nfe
